在使用CSS嵌入中文字体时,需要确保客户端也安装有相同的字体才能正确显示,否则可能会显示默认的宋体或其他微软字体。若仅需在本地机器上查看效果,可以将字体文件复制到C盘的Windows文件夹下的fonts文件夹中。接下来,根据字体文件的名称编辑CSS代码,例如将字体文件名设置为“zhongyuan”,则在CSS中使用如下...    
如何用css嵌入中文字体?
    在使用CSS嵌入中文字体时,需要确保客户端也安装有相同的字体才能正确显示,否则可能会显示默认的宋体或其他微软字体。若仅需在本地机器上查看效果,可以将字体文件复制到C盘的Windows文件夹下的fonts文件夹中。接下来,根据字体文件的名称编辑CSS代码,例如将字体文件名设置为“zhongyuan”,则在CSS中使用如下代码:
font-family: 'zhongyuan', 'SimSun', sans-serif;
这里使用了多个字体名称作为备用方案,如果“zhongyuan”字体无法找到,系统将尝试使用“SimSun”(宋体)或其他无衬线字体。
若要将字体应用于网页中的特定元素,如标题或段落,可以使用以下CSS代码示例:
h1 {
font-family: 'zhongyuan', 'SimSun', sans-serif;
}
此外,为了确保跨浏览器兼容性,建议在CSS中添加额外的字体名称,例如“SimHei”(黑体)或“Microsoft YaHei”(微软雅黑),以便在不同的操作系统中都能获得良好的显示效果。
需要注意的是,将字体文件复制到系统字体文件夹中仅适用于本地查看。若要在网站上使用自定义字体,还需要将字体文件上传到服务器,并通过URL路径引用字体文件,例如:
@font-face {
font-family: 'zhongyuan';
src: url('fonts/zhongyuan.eot');
}
这样,在CSS中就可以直接使用自定义字体名称了:
body {
font-family: 'zhongyuan', 'SimSun', sans-serif;
}
总之,通过正确设置CSS和将字体文件放置在适当的位置,可以确保在各种设备和操作系统上正确显示自定义中文字体。2024-12-15